What is Gift Aid Form

The UK Gift Aid Declaration Form is a personal finance document used by UK taxpayers to enable registered charities to claim tax relief on donations made.

Any UK taxpayer who makes a donation to a registered charity is eligible to use the UK Gift Aid Declaration Form to facilitate tax relief.
Gift Aid Declarations do not typically have a strict deadline, but it is best to submit them as soon as possible to ensure charities can claim tax relief on your donation.
You can submit the Gift Aid Declaration Form by providing it to the charity or submitting it digitally via the charity’s designated online platform, if available.
Generally, no additional supporting documents are required when submitting the Gift Aid Declaration, but the charity may request proof of your taxpayer status.
Ensure all fields are completed accurately, signatures are affixed, and donation amounts are clear. Missing information can delay tax relief for charities.
Processing times can vary, but charities typically claim Gift Aid promptly upon receiving the completed declaration form from a donor.
Yes, you can amend your Gift Aid Declaration at any time by submitting a new form and informing the charity of any changes to your tax status or personal details.
